Webgocphim.net Web14 Aug 2024 · A green witch focuses greatly on nature and uses it in most, if not all, of their practice. Typically they have quite the green thumb and tend to surround themselves with various plants. They love growing plants, flowers and herbs and love to harvest their own materials for their spells and rituals. They tend to work a lot with herbs. WebThe Green Witch is likely to work with the four elements and this may take the form of using representations of Earth, Air, Fire and Water in her workings or invoking the spirits of the elements in her rituals.
